Home
last modified time | relevance | path

Searched full:mt7622 (Results 1 – 25 of 69) sorted by relevance

123

/linux/arch/arm64/boot/dts/mediatek/
H A Dmt7622.dtsi11 #include <dt-bindings/clock/mt7622-clk.h>
13 #include <dt-bindings/power/mt7622-power.h>
14 #include <dt-bindings/reset/mt7622-reset.h>
18 compatible = "mediatek,mt7622";
214 compatible = "mediatek,mt7622-infracfg",
222 compatible = "mediatek,mt7622-pwrap";
234 compatible = "mediatek,mt7622-pericfg",
242 compatible = "mediatek,mt7622-scpsys",
256 compatible = "mediatek,mt7622-cir";
266 compatible = "mediatek,mt7622-sysirq",
[all …]
/linux/Documentation/devicetree/bindings/arm/mediatek/
H A Dmediatek,mt7622-pcie-mirror.yaml4 $id: http://devicetree.org/schemas/arm/mediatek/mediatek,mt7622-pcie-mirror.yaml#
7 title: MediaTek PCIE Mirror Controller for MT7622
15 controller on MT7622 soc.
21 - mediatek,mt7622-pcie-mirror
39 compatible = "mediatek,mt7622-pcie-mirror", "syscon";
H A Dmediatek,mt7622-wed.yaml4 $id: http://devicetree.org/schemas/arm/mediatek/mediatek,mt7622-wed.yaml#
7 title: MediaTek Wireless Ethernet Dispatch Controller for MT7622
22 - mediatek,mt7622-wed
59 const: mediatek,mt7622-wed
81 compatible = "mediatek,mt7622-wed","syscon";
/linux/Documentation/devicetree/bindings/rtc/
H A Dmediatek,mt7622-rtc.yaml4 $id: http://devicetree.org/schemas/rtc/mediatek,mt7622-rtc.yaml#
7 title: MediaTek MT7622 on-SoC RTC
18 - const: mediatek,mt7622-rtc
43 #include <dt-bindings/clock/mt7622-clk.h>
47 compatible = "mediatek,mt7622-rtc", "mediatek,soc-rtc";
/linux/Documentation/devicetree/bindings/ata/
H A Dmediatek,mtk-ahci.yaml19 - mediatek,mt7622-ahci
72 #include <dt-bindings/clock/mt7622-clk.h>
75 #include <dt-bindings/power/mt7622-power.h>
76 #include <dt-bindings/reset/mt7622-reset.h>
79 compatible = "mediatek,mt7622-ahci", "mediatek,mtk-ahci";
/linux/drivers/clk/mediatek/
H A Dclk-mt7622-eth.c15 #include <dt-bindings/clock/mt7622-clk.h>
74 { .compatible = "mediatek,mt7622-ethsys", .data = &eth_desc },
75 { .compatible = "mediatek,mt7622-sgmiisys", .data = &sgmii_desc },
84 .name = "clk-mt7622-eth",
90 MODULE_DESCRIPTION("MediaTek MT7622 Ethernet clocks driver");
H A Dclk-mt7622-hif.c15 #include <dt-bindings/clock/mt7622-clk.h>
86 { .compatible = "mediatek,mt7622-pciesys", .data = &pcie_desc },
87 { .compatible = "mediatek,mt7622-ssusbsys", .data = &ssusb_desc },
96 .name = "clk-mt7622-hif",
102 MODULE_DESCRIPTION("MediaTek MT7622 HIF clocks driver");
H A Dclk-mt7622-infracfg.c8 #include <dt-bindings/clock/mt7622-clk.h>
55 { .compatible = "mediatek,mt7622-infracfg" },
117 .name = "clk-mt7622-infracfg",
125 MODULE_DESCRIPTION("MediaTek MT7622 infracfg clocks driver");
H A Dclk-mt7622-apmixedsys.c8 #include <dt-bindings/clock/mt7622-clk.h>
133 { .compatible = "mediatek,mt7622-apmixedsys" },
142 .name = "clk-mt7622-apmixed",
148 MODULE_DESCRIPTION("MediaTek MT7622 apmixedsys clocks driver");
H A Dclk-mt7622-aud.c17 #include <dt-bindings/clock/mt7622-clk.h>
145 { .compatible = "mediatek,mt7622-audsys", .data = &audio_desc },
154 .name = "clk-mt7622-aud",
160 MODULE_DESCRIPTION("MediaTek MT7622 audio clocks driver");
H A DMakefile54 obj-$(CONFIG_COMMON_CLK_MT7622) += clk-mt7622-apmixedsys.o clk-mt7622.o \
55 clk-mt7622-infracfg.o
56 obj-$(CONFIG_COMMON_CLK_MT7622_ETHSYS) += clk-mt7622-eth.o
57 obj-$(CONFIG_COMMON_CLK_MT7622_HIFSYS) += clk-mt7622-hif.o
58 obj-$(CONFIG_COMMON_CLK_MT7622_AUDSYS) += clk-mt7622-aud.o
H A DKconfig377 tristate "Clock driver for MediaTek MT7622"
382 This driver supports MediaTek MT7622 basic clocks and clocks
386 tristate "Clock driver for MediaTek MT7622 ETHSYS"
390 required on MediaTek MT7622 SoC.
393 tristate "Clock driver for MediaTek MT7622 HIFSYS"
396 This driver supports MediaTek MT7622 HIFSYS clocks providing
400 tristate "Clock driver for MediaTek MT7622 AUDSYS"
403 This driver supports MediaTek MT7622 AUDSYS clocks providing
/linux/Documentation/devicetree/bindings/net/bluetooth/
H A Dmediatek,mt7622-bluetooth.yaml4 $id: http://devicetree.org/schemas/net/bluetooth/mediatek,mt7622-bluetooth.yaml#
22 const: mediatek,mt7622-bluetooth
42 #include <dt-bindings/power/mt7622-power.h>
46 compatible = "mediatek,mt7622-bluetooth";
/linux/Documentation/devicetree/bindings/clock/
H A Dmediatek,mt7622-ssusbsys.yaml4 $id: http://devicetree.org/schemas/clock/mediatek,mt7622-ssusbsys.yaml#
18 - mediatek,mt7622-ssusbsys
41 compatible = "mediatek,mt7622-ssusbsys";
H A Dmediatek,mt7622-pciesys.yaml4 $id: http://devicetree.org/schemas/clock/mediatek,mt7622-pciesys.yaml#
19 - const: mediatek,mt7622-pciesys
43 compatible = "mediatek,mt7622-pciesys", "syscon";
H A Dmediatek,infracfg.yaml31 - mediatek,mt7622-infracfg
69 - mediatek,mt7622-infracfg
/linux/Documentation/devicetree/bindings/spi/
H A Dmediatek,spi-mtk-snfi.yaml24 - mediatek,mt7622-snand
65 - mediatek,mt7622-snand
102 #include <dt-bindings/clock/mt7622-clk.h>
107 compatible = "mediatek,mt7622-snand";
/linux/Documentation/devicetree/bindings/pci/
H A Dmediatek-pcie.txt7 "mediatek,mt7622-pcie"
23 Required entries for MT2712/MT7622:
26 Required entries for MT7622:
51 Required properties for MT2712/MT7622/MT7629:
214 Examples for MT7622:
217 compatible = "mediatek,mt7622-pcie";
254 compatible = "mediatek,mt7622-pcie";
/linux/Documentation/devicetree/bindings/net/
H A Dmediatek,net.yaml23 - mediatek,mt7622-eth
188 const: mediatek,mt7622-eth
417 #include <dt-bindings/clock/mt7622-clk.h>
418 #include <dt-bindings/power/mt7622-power.h>
425 compatible = "mediatek,mt7622-eth";
488 #include <dt-bindings/clock/mt7622-clk.h>
/linux/drivers/net/wireless/mediatek/mt76/mt7615/
H A DKconfig22 bool "MT7622 (SoC) WMAC support"
28 This adds support for the built-in WMAC on MT7622 SoC devices
/linux/drivers/pmdomain/mediatek/
H A Dmtk-scpsys.c19 #include <dt-bindings/power/mt7622-power.h>
46 #define SPM_ETHSYS_PWR_CON 0x02e0 /* MT7622 */
47 #define SPM_HIF0_PWR_CON 0x02e4 /* MT7622 */
48 #define SPM_HIF1_PWR_CON 0x02e8 /* MT7622 */
49 #define SPM_WB_PWR_CON 0x02ec /* MT7622 */
76 #define PWR_STATUS_ETHSYS BIT(24) /* MT7622 */
77 #define PWR_STATUS_HIF0 BIT(25) /* MT7622 */
78 #define PWR_STATUS_HIF1 BIT(26) /* MT7622 */
79 #define PWR_STATUS_WB BIT(27) /* MT7622 */
826 * MT7622 power domain support
[all …]
/linux/Documentation/devicetree/bindings/media/
H A Dmediatek,mt7622-cir.yaml4 $id: http://devicetree.org/schemas/media/mediatek,mt7622-cir.yaml#
18 - mediatek,mt7622-cir
/linux/Documentation/devicetree/bindings/dma/
H A Dmediatek,mt7622-hsdma.yaml4 $id: http://devicetree.org/schemas/dma/mediatek,mt7622-hsdma.yaml#
18 - mediatek,mt7622-hsdma
/linux/Documentation/devicetree/bindings/net/wireless/
H A Dmediatek,mt76.yaml20 or MT7622/MT7986 SoC.
27 - mediatek,mt7622-wmac
73 This property is MT7622 specific
299 compatible = "mediatek,mt7622-wmac";
/linux/Documentation/devicetree/bindings/net/pcs/
H A Dmediatek,sgmiisys.yaml21 - mediatek,mt7622-sgmiisys
98 compatible = "mediatek,mt7622-sgmiisys", "syscon";

123